Mission Statement
Mission Statement: To promote a fun and productive recovery lifestyle, while developing community standards in which those in recovery are welcomed. Vision: To become a valuable resource for those in recovery and those in active addiction. Through the website, those in active addiction will be able to find any resource they need to help the process of getting the care they need with as little hassle as possible. Through the podcast, we’re going to inspire those in recovery and active addiction by maintaining our sobriety and living fun and productive lives.
